Step into a well-located, two-bedroom end-of-terrace home that balances practical layout with local convenience. The ground floor offers a bright living area, a modern kitchen with integrated appliances, a useful utility area and a downstairs WC — all arranged for everyday family life or shared living. Two double bedrooms and two bathrooms upstairs give genuine flexibility for first-time buyers or those wanting space to work from home.
Outside, the property sits on a decent plot with a private front garden and off-street parking. The rear garden is largely laid to lawn with established borders and a paved seating area, offering straightforward outdoor space for children, pets or entertaining. Double glazing and mains gas central heating provide efficient comfort and low running fuss.
Location is a key strength: walkable to Blackfen High Street’s amenities, close to Danson Park and well served by buses and rail links. Several highly regarded primary and secondary schools are nearby, including Bexley Grammar (Outstanding), making this a sensible choice for buyers prioritising schooling and green space.
The house is an average-sized, traditional 1930s end-terrace with scope for personalisation. The property is generally maintained but the front garden/driveway and some internal areas could benefit from updating to maximise value. Sold freehold with an affordable council tax band and no reported flood risk, it’s a straightforward purchase for buyers seeking a practical, well-connected starter home.
